Cummins offices in southern Indiana remain closed after murder-suicide

SEYMOUR, Ind. (AP): A Cummins Inc. office building in southern Indiana remains closed after it was the site of a workplace murder-suicide last week.

Company spokesman Jon Mills said Monday that some Cummins Seymour Technical Center employees have started coming back to work at other company locations.

Mills tells The (Seymour) Tribune that the company is allowing those employees to return at their own pace.

Columbus-based Cummins closed the technical center after Thursday morning’s attack in a meeting room of the center attached to the company’s Seymour Engine Plant. Police say 37-year-old Qing Chen of Seymour fatally shot his direct supervisor, 49-year-old Ward Edwards of Columbus, then himself.
